WebExamples of the various types of flow and their characteristics are summarized in Table 4.1. Table 4.1 Types of Flow . Type of Flow Example Steady, uniform flow Flow at a constant rate through a long straight pipe of constant cross-section. Steady non-uniform flow Flow at a constant rate through a tapering pipe. WebNon-uniform flow: A flow, in which the liquid particles at different sections of a pipe or channel have different velocities, is called a non-uniform flow. Here velocity of the fluid particles are getting varied with position. In a non-circular cross sectional pipe / conduit this non uniformity in the flow is observed. WebMaking fluids flow. There are basically two ways to make fluid flow through a pipe. One way is to tilt the pipe so the flow is downhill, in which case gravitational kinetic energy is transformed to kinetic energy. The second way is to make the pressure at one end of the pipe larger than the pressure at the other end. grass watering calculatorWebThe venturi is a section of pipe where the diameter is gradually reduced to some smaller area then gradually increased to the initial diameter.
